Method
A systematic way of doing something, often involving a detailed series of steps or procedures.
Pathogens
Microorganisms that cause disease in humans and other living hosts.
Immunity
The body's ability to resist or eliminate potentially harmful foreign materials or abnormal cells, including pathogens and cancer cells.
Disease
A disorder of structure or function in a human, animal, or plant, especially one that produces specific signs or symptoms or that affects a specific location and is not simply a direct result of physical injury.
